Why Do Bots Appear in CS:GO?

Before we dive into how to remove bots, let’s understand why they appear in the game in the first place. Bots are typically added to a game when there aren’t enough players to start a match. They can also be added to replace players who have disconnected or left the match. While bots can be helpful in maintaining gameplay, they can also be frustrating, especially if their skill level is far below the human players.

How to Remove Bots in CS:GO

Method 1: Using Console Commands

The easiest way to remove bots in CS:GO is by using console commands. Here are the steps:

  1. Press the tilde key (~) on your keyboard to access the console.
  2. Type “bot_kick” and press enter to remove all bots from the match.
